An amazing camera if you are ok with its limitations!

I recently purchased this camera from Revain as an alternative to the long awaited Samsung HZ10W and was really blown away by its performance! The big advantage of the T-500 for me was the availability of HD (720p) stereo video in MP4 format, which is extremely rare in any digital camera these days. This was my second attempt at a compact HD camera - the first being the Kodak Z1275 which was a huge disappointment with choppy video that stuttered and due to the lack of IS actually shifted the entire frame to follow moving objects. So I was pretty skeptical about getting any usable results from a camera that looked like a fancy hipster vehicle. My skepticism has been cleared. The MP4 results are very stabilized, very clean and playable with pretty good fluidity on my low power box. He never lost focus when zooming outdoors. The stereo separation is actually quite good and the overall sound quality is excellent. The compact size is very discreet, making it a great option if you want to record videos with a more honest feel. In short, it's amazing. Yes, it's a camera too and I've used it a bit in that regard too, although not as often as the video function. In general, the colors are very sharp (a little too bright in VIVID mode), and you may need to increase the exposure by 0.3-0.6 stops (available option) in order not to dull details in the shadows. Aside from EV compensation, there's no true manual exposure control when shooting. However, there is a bracketing mode if you shoot still lifes. Once the novelty of the video feature wears off a bit I'll be sure to take more photos and report back. The camera has a lot to offer, but it's not perfect. Read some of its limitations. First, keep in mind that this is an ideal outdoor camera because it doesn't have the fastest lens.
